"Rock Me, Plantasaurus" is the second episode of Yabba-Dabba Dinosaurs season one. It aired on September 30, 2021 on HBO Max. It was written by Dick Grunert, produced by series creators, Mark Marek and Marly Harpen-Graser, and directed by Marek.
Bamm-Bamm's last-minute birthday present, a giant plant from the Crags, turns out to be carnivorous.

Behind the scenes
- The title is possibly a reference to the 1985 Falco song "Rock me Amadeus".
- This episode marks the first appearances of Wilma and Betty in the series.
- Tress MacNeille isn't credited as Wilma.
- Eric Bauza isn't credited as either Dino or Gerald.
- Grey Griffin isn't credited as Deborah.
- The two spiders at the beginning aren't credited.
- Apparently the Rubbles have their own Flintmobile-type car.
- Bamm-Bamm sleeps with his club.
- The late-night movie, Revenge of the Mummy's Tomb, is a parody of the 1964 movie The Curse of the Mummy's Tomb.
